Glenn Close stars as the grandmother who guides nine-year-old Sophia (Emily Matthews) through a giddy, winding path toward young adulthood on a tranquil isle in the Gulf of Finland. It’s the first summer without Sophia’s mother, and while her father (Anders Danielsen Lie from “The Worst Person in the World“) remains numbed by grief, grandmother and granddaughter explore the terrain, celebrate midsommar, and test the limits of faith in the face of life’s many storms, all with a tender regard for the wonders of the natural world.
Adapted from Tove Jansson’s beloved novel, The Summer Book is a delicate account of growing up and growing old, beautifully filmed on 16mm in majestic natural light.
